Topps Tiles vs. Its Competitors
Topps Tiles (LON:TPT) and Victorian Plumbing Group (LON:VIC) are both small-cap consumer cyclical companies, but which is the superior stock? We will contrast the two businesses based on the strength of their institutional ownership, earnings, profitability, risk, analyst recommendations, valuation, dividends and media sentiment.
In the previous week, Victorian Plumbing Group had 1 more articles in the media than Topps Tiles. MarketBeat recorded 2 mentions for Victorian Plumbing Group and 1 mentions for Topps Tiles. Topps Tiles' average media sentiment score of 1.16 beat Victorian Plumbing Group's score of 0.20 indicating that Topps Tiles is being referred to more favorably in the media.
48.5% of Topps Tiles shares are owned by institutional investors. Comparatively, 20.4% of Victorian Plumbing Group shares are owned by institutional investors. 15.5% of Topps Tiles shares are owned by company insiders. Comparatively, 48.3% of Victorian Plumbing Group shares are owned by company insiders. Strong institutional ownership is an indication that hedge funds, endowments and large money managers believe a stock is poised for long-term growth.
Topps Tiles currently has a consensus price target of GBX 42, indicating a potential upside of 16.67%. Victorian Plumbing Group has a consensus price target of GBX 114.75, indicating a potential upside of 96.49%. Given Victorian Plumbing Group's stronger consensus rating and higher probable upside, analysts plainly believe Victorian Plumbing Group is more favorable than Topps Tiles.
Victorian Plumbing Group has higher revenue and earnings than Topps Tiles. Topps Tiles is trading at a lower price-to-earnings ratio than Victorian Plumbing Group, indicating that it is currently the more affordable of the two stocks.
Topps Tiles pays an annual dividend of GBX 0.02 per share and has a dividend yield of 0.1%. Victorian Plumbing Group pays an annual dividend of GBX 0.02 per share and has a dividend yield of 0.0%. Topps Tiles pays out -48.9%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. Victorian Plumbing Group pays out 76.7% of its earnings in the form of a dividend, suggesting it may not have sufficient earnings to cover its dividend payment in the future. Topps Tiles is clearly the better dividend stock, given its higher yield and lower payout ratio.
Topps Tiles has a beta of 1.45, indicating that its stock price is 45% more vol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, Victorian Plumbing Group has a beta of 1.03, indicating that its stock price is 3% more volatile than the S&P 500.
Victorian Plumbing Group has a net margin of 1.86% compared to Topps Tiles' net margin of 0.21%. Victorian Plumbing Group's return on equity of 10.60% beat Topps Tiles' return on equity.
Summary
Victorian Plumbing Group beats Topps Tiles on 13 of the 18 factors compared between the two stocks.
